ok well i found out it runs to the stock intake..which i dont have..im turboed so do you think it would be necessary to drill and tap a whole into my piping and run the vacuum line or not?..i dont think it should matter but im not sure

Does it go to the valve cover (again I'm no K20 expert )? Generally there is a line from the intake to the head/VC to provide fresh filtered ait to the crankcase for the PCV system. If you connect that to your charge piping you're going to send boost into the crankcase...that would be bad.

Could you post a pic of the nipple you're talking about? If it's what I think it is it just needs filtered air, so you could just get a little breather filter and put it on there.
